Windows 10’s Photos app is more than a simple viewer; with its integrated drawing toolbar, it allows you to annotate photos and videos directly on your desktop. The latest update adds intuitive tools for uploading, cropping, rotating, and applying filters, and now lets you add free‑hand sketches, text, and shapes with a variety of pens, markers, and erasers. These annotations can be shared on social media or compiled into animated clips that replay your drawing process for viewers.

Part 1: How to Draw on Photos App in Windows 10

Adding personal touches to images or videos enhances storytelling and engagement. Follow these steps to start drawing:

  • Open a photo or video from your library.
  • Click Edit & Create and select Draw from the toolbar.

  • Choose your preferred pen from the Windows Ink Toolbar. You can pick a marker, pencil, or brush.
  • Adjust size and color using the palette. A wide range of hues and thicknesses is available.

  • Draw directly on the media. The toolbar also offers an eraser of varying sizes to correct mistakes.
  • For video, you can anchor ink to a specific object or person. The annotation will follow the subject as the camera moves.

Part 2: How to Draw on Photos Online

If you prefer an online solution, LunaPic is a free web‑based editor that supports drawing, filters, and animations. Here’s how to use its drawing features:

  • Navigate to LunaPic and upload the image you wish to annotate.
  • Select Draw from the top menu, then choose the free‑hand pencil tool.
  • Pick a color and pen size from the toolbar. Click Apply to commit each drawing action.

After finishing, hit Apply to save the changes. You can download the edited image or share it directly from the platform.
